
The Toronto Ultra have officially revealed their starting lineup for the upcoming Black Ops 7 season, locking in a roster that blends established chemistry with international firepower. Joseph "JoeDeceives" Romero and Tobias "CleanX" Juul Jønsson will headline the team, both remaining under contract after impressive showings last season. The duo has proven to be one of the most dynamic SMG pairings in the league, bringing consistent pressure and elite teamwork that Toronto is eager to build around.

Returning to the fold is Jamie "Insight" Craven, who rejoins the starting lineup after briefly entering restricted free agency. A mainstay of the Ultra since Cold War in 2021, Insight’s return brings veteran leadership and the steady AR presence that will help unlock the best form out of CleanX in the flex position. Completing the lineup is Spanish standout José "ReeaL" Castilla, whose signing comes after a contract saga with the Miami Heretics that saw the Spaniard head North. His addition gives the Ultra a high-ceiling talent with the potential to elevate their slaying power.
With this finalized roster, JoeDeceives, CleanX, Insight, and ReeaL, the Ultra have built a lineup capable of fighting the top teams for contending status. The mix of familiarity, experience, and fresh talent positions Toronto as one of the more balanced and intriguing teams to watch heading into the Black Ops 7 season.
